How do you fix clear coat failure?

Clearcoat failure is not something that can be remedied with a detailing paint correction service. In some cases, it can be made to look better and will temporarily hide it but it will reappear. The only true way to repair clear coat failure is to have the panel repainted at a professional auto body shop.

What causes clearcoat failure?

Debris from the roads you drive on can affect the coating’s condition. The pits and scratches that sometimes occur can cause the clear coat to peel if left unattended. However, the most significant cause is the UV rays from the sun. The rays degrade your car’s coating, slowly burning it rough and white over time.

Can peeling clear coat be fixed?

Unfortunately, there’s no way to restore a clear coat once it has begun peeling. You’ll need to have an auto body shop strip and repaint your car. If your clear coat has been neglected badly enough to peel in some areas, you’ll still need to have the entire car repainted so that the color and finish match throughout.

Can you buff out clear coat damage?

Mask off the repair area with masking tape, applying about 2cm outside the damaged area. Using an 800 grit sandpaper, sand down the rough clear coat until you can’t feel it any more. Go lighter on the surrounding clear coat as you want to smooth and blend the damaged area, not remove more clear coat.

How do you reapply clear coat?

To apply the new coat, hold your clear coat aerosol 8 inches away from the area and spray on your first coat. Apply 3 layers of clear coat, letting it dry for 10 minutes between coats. After 2-3 days, sand the area with damp 1500-grit paper to blend it with the old coat.

How do you fix a scratched clear coat?

Sand the area with a fine-grit, non-woven scratch pad. Using firm but even pressure, sand the affected area. Sand 5 to 6 inches (13 to 15 cm) past the affected area into the unaffected area, which will be the blending section. Remove as much of the old clear coat as you can. Make sure to sand the edges and corners of the affected section.
